Police blitz over Easter Period

image of policeman being interviewed by journalists with text overlayed that reads journalist advisory

ACT Policing is urging motorists to drive safely over the Easter long weekend and warns that double demerit points will be in place from the first instance on Thursday, 13 April until last instance on Monday, 17 April 2017.

The roads in and out of Canberra will be extremely busy over the Easter break and ACT Policing is urging all drivers to take responsibility for safety on our roads.

Police are urging those travelling interstate this Easter long weekend not to drive when fatigued and remember to take regular breaks every two hours. Be patient on our roads and take extra care getting to your destination so that you arrive safely and can enjoy the Easter break.
